Consul General of Italy in Karachi, Mr. Danilo Giurdanella in his welcome remarks expressed his gratitude to all the distinguished guests present at the ceremony and highlighted the important aspects of strong and friendly cooperation between Italy and Pakistan in Economic, Cultural and Social fields.

Italy is the second biggest export market for Pakistan in EU and in terms of remittances. The trade with Italy has risen significantly according to SBP statistics. Italy plays an important role being the host of largest Pakistani community in Europe after UK.

The Consulate of Italy has been also working to promote interfaith harmony in the fight against Islamophobia and to promote inter-religious dialogue. It is encouraging to see that also the Federal Minister of Pakistan, Mr. Mohsin Naqvi recently visited Rome and had a meeting with the Pope Francis.

The Consul General also congratulated the government of Pakistan on being elected in the UN Security Council as representative for the Asia Pacific region. Around 700 students from Sindh and Baluchistan only have gone to Italy to pursue higher studies. This will help Pakistan to overcome the lacking that it faces in technical expertise. The Consulate is also working closely with Public sector universities in Sindh to establish cooperation with similar counterpart institutions in Italy. In particular, the Consulate of Italy in Karachi has established successful partnerships with University of Karachi, NED University and Institute of Business Administration in Karachi and in Sukkur that have allowed the increase in the influx of Pakistani students to Italy.

The Italian Design Day is an event conceived to promote Italian design abroad, to support exports and the internationalization of companies in this sector, to foster international know-how and exchange of technical and creative skills. This 7th edition focuses on quality, the ability to conceive and create products that combine aesthetic and functional needs using production processes that respect the environment and people’s health.

Besides the product launches of Taormina and Munis × Don Corleone collections in Karachi, the Consulate also organized the book launch and panel discussion of The FOLD – a book by Salman Jawaid, the first Pakistani architect invited in 2018 by the European Culture Centre to organize the Pakistan Pavilion at the International Venice Architecture Biennale, which created history for the people of Pakistan and opened the doors for others to follow. The book looks into the journey of a team of young passionate architects from Pakistan, who make a mark at one of the most prestigious international design event with their sheer determination and hard-work.

The Italian Friends of the Citizen Foundation, a non-profit organization advocating the cause of TCF Pakistan in Italy has partnered with Indus Valley School for Art and Architecture and Salone del Mobile, the largest Annual Furniture and Design Exhibition in the world hosted in Milan. Dr. Faiza Mushtaq, Executive Director & Dean of Academics at IVS School of Art and Architecture took the opportunity to announce on the occasion of Italian Design Day, the ART4EDUCATION project, that aims to showcase award winning design pieces by Pakistani artists, architects and designers to be auctioned at Salone del Mobile in 2024 to support the TCF network in Pakistan.
